A critical level to watch is the channel's midpoint at 25,510; getting past this could lead to an attempt to break out above the 25,780 level. For a true uptrend to start, the index must successfully break past the major resistance at 25,800. If Nifty stays below the midpoint, it is expected to test the bottom end of the range at 25,230. A breakdown below 25,230 opens the door for a steep drop to fill a gap at 25,100, with further downside toward a major support level at 24,600.
